The Department of Rural Development, Government of Goa invites interested and eligible agencies through this EOI as Captive Employers for implementation of DDUGKY 2.0 for FY 2026-28.
Deen Dayal Upadhyaya Grameen Kaushalya Yojana (DDU-GKY) is a flagship placement-linked skill development programme of the Ministry of Rural Development, Government of India, aimed at transforming rural poor youth into an economically independent workforce.
The State of Goa, through the DDU-GKY 2.0, Department of Rural Development, Govt. of Goa, proposes to implement DDU-GKY 2.0 with a renewed focus on demand-driven skilling, industry alignment, and sustainable placement outcomes, contributing to inclusive growth and employment generation.
Objective:
The objective of this Expression of Interest (EOI) is to empanel eligible Captive Employers for implementation of DDU-GKY 2.0 projects in the State of Goa for FY 2026-28. The programme aims to train and place 1,800 rural youth in market-relevant job roles across high-growth sectors. The Agency will be empaneled with DDU-GKY 2.0 Goa under any of the following categories:
Category: A
Project Size and Period:
- Maximum Project Target 1800 or 40% of Human Resource of Captive Employer registered with ESIC or PF, whichever is lower.
- Project period as per MoRD instructions (time to time)
-
Batch-wise funding
Eligibility:
- Its existence for past 3 years
- Valid TIN/TAN/GST Number
- Valid bank account number linked with aadhaar/PAN
- Minimum turnover of Rs. 25 Crores
- Positive networth in at least two of the last three financial year
- Should have training experience for minimum period of 2 years
- Should have an existing training centre as per norms of NSQF industry specified infrastructure
Target: 1800 candidates
Location: Goa
